Senior/ Lead Executive, HR Operations
Job description
[What the role is] You will play a key role in delivering efficient, compliant, and service-oriented HR operations in support of the organisation’s workforce needs. The role involves overseeing HR processes, advising stakeholders on HR policies and procedures, strengthening data and governance practices, and driving continuous improvements to enhance operational effectiveness and employee experience. [What you will be working on] Specifically, the roles would include but not limited to: Oversee and ensure the effective delivery of end-to-end employee lifecycle processes for Adjunct Lecturers and temporary staff, including appointment administration, onboarding, contract renewals, cessation, records management, and offboarding,with a strong emphasis on governance, accuracy and service excellence. Support stakeholders on HR policies, procedures and best practices, ensuring alignment with organisational guidelines and regulatory requirements. Monitor and review HR operational processes to ensure consistency, compliance and continuous improvement. Work closely with HR Business Partners and internal stakeholders to support workforce planning, employee matters and the implementation of HR initiatives at the operational level. Submit workmen compensation reports to the Ministry of Manpower and ensure timely follow-up on workplace injury compensation matters. Lead or support initiatives to streamline and automate HR processes, leveraging digital tools to improve operational efficiency and enhance service delivery. [What we are looking for] Tertiary qualification in Business, Human Resources, or a related discipline. Minimum 3–5 years of relevant HR experience, with exposure to handling HR operations Good understanding of local labour laws and HR governance practices. Strong analytical and problem-solving skills, with proficiency in Microsoft Excel. Strong interpersonal and communication skills, with the ability to engage stakeholders.
